Test ID: NTRSTBP SU

Nutristat Basic Profile, Serum and Urine

Orderable by Ontario ND

Test

Clinical Utility

The US BioTek NutriStat Basic Profile is a blood- and urine-based nutritional assessment that evaluates 178 biomarkers across multiple categories including amino acids, fatty acids, vitamins, minerals, toxic metals, intermediary metabolites, oxidative stress markers, and metabolic indicators using LC-MS/MS and automated biochemistry methods. The test may provide adjunctive information related to nutritional status, metabolic function, fatty acid balance, micronutrient deficiencies, toxic element exposure, and biochemical imbalances when interpreted alongside clinical history, diet, symptoms, medication use, and standard clinical evaluation.
